Over the past four years, the Impakt Investment Foundation, in collaboration with 58 local communities and public employment services in Bosnia and Herzegovina, has implemented the IMPAKT Incubator of Business Ideas, supporting the establishment and improvement of over 350 new business ventures across Bosnia and Herzegovina. The Impakt Investment Foundation continues its activities to support entrepreneurship development and preserve jobs for entrepreneurs and small businesses in collaboration with local communities, cantons, and employment services in Bosnia and Herzegovina. As part of the collaborative effort between the IMPAKT Investment Foundation and the City of Bijeljina in 2023, the IMPAKT Incubator of Business Ideas program will be implemented. The program includes entrepreneurial training and financial, expert, and mentoring support for the best business ideas in the territory of Bijeljina, in accordance with the available financial resources for supporting entrepreneurs. This public call is issued for the purpose of applications for participation in the entrepreneurship development program, IMPAKT Incubator of Business Ideas, for the year 2023. The program description encompasses a comprehensive business ideas incubation program, supporting the realization of business ideas, consisting of the following components:
1. Preparation and presentation of business ideas to the expert commission for the evaluation of business plans and models.
2. Awarding non-refundable financial support of up to 5,000.00 BAM for the best positively evaluated business ideas in the City of Bijeljina, in accordance with the available financial resources for supporting entrepreneurs.
2. Expert and mentoring support in further business growth and development in accordance with assessed needs. All forms of support will be offered only to entrepreneurs who successfully complete individual program cycles. Support in each subsequent cycle is conditioned by the successful completion of the previous business ideas incubation cycle. In case of failure to fulfil obligations by the users, the IMPAKT Investment Foundation and representatives of the City of Bijeljina reserve the right to exclude any entrepreneur from the support process at any time.
Who is eligible to apply?
• Individuals with a registered place of residence in the City of Bijeljina.
• Civil society organizations (associations and foundations) based in the City of Bijeljina, interested in initiating social/entrepreneurial ventures in the form of companies or formal business.
• Owners of existing businesses based in the City of Bijeljina, registered up to 12 months from the date of the public call announcement, interested in developing entrepreneurial skills and implementing a business idea for expanding their operations (new products/services, entering foreign markets, etc.).
Additional requirements include:
• The applicant must have a business idea they want to start and establish a formal business, such as a commercial agricultural household, entrepreneurial activity as a primary or additional activity, a company with at least one employee, a cooperative with at least one employee, or an association operating on the principles of social entrepreneurship with a minimum of 1 employee. In the case of a start-up business, it is necessary to ensure employment for at least one person for a period of one year through the implementation of the business idea.
• The applicant must belong to one or more of the target groups as specified below.
• The applicant must possess minimal technical skills for managing the production process or business activities.
• The applicant must have completed at least high school or have experience in the activities covered by the business idea.
Target groups:
• Unemployed individuals residing in the territory of the City of Bijeljina.
• Employed individuals residing in the territory of the City of Bijeljina who would like to start their own business.
• Civil society organizations registered in the territory of the City of Bijeljina interested in engagement in the field of social entrepreneurship.
• Owners of existing businesses registered in the territory of the City of Bijeljina, registered up to 12 months from the date of publishing the public call, interested in developing entrepreneurial skills and implementing a business idea for expanding their operations (new products/services, entering foreign markets, etc.). Supplementary activities are not acceptable unless the implementation of the business idea involves transitioning to the primary and/or additional activity.
Participation requirements:
To participate in the IMPAKT Incubator of Business Ideas, you can apply with a business idea that results in the formal establishment of a business entity/legal entity and/or the implementation of a business idea for expanding operations (new products/services, entering foreign markets, etc.). Start-up businesses should not be older than 12 months.
Acceptable forms of business ventures include: commercial agricultural farm, business entity with the obligation to employ workers, entrepreneurial activity as the primary or additional activity, association and/or cooperative operating on the principles of social entrepreneurship with the obligation to employ one worker. Supplementary activities are not acceptable, except in cases where the implementation of the business idea involves transitioning to the primary and/or additional activity. Restrictions regarding the sectors or industries from which business ideas originate are subject to legislative requirements.
Additionally, business ideas that have a negative impact on human health (e.g., production, processing, or sale of alcoholic beverages or tobacco products, production with a significant impact on the pollution of the human environment, etc.) are not acceptable. Furthermore, activities related to the preparation and serving of food and beverages (restaurant activities, cafes, fast-food restaurants, places for preparing meals for consumption outside the preparation facility, food trucks, mobile food carts, food preparation at stands in markets) as well as catering and other food preparation and serving activities are not acceptable.
These restrictions do not apply to activities related to training and business improvement for chefs, caterers, etc. Activities related to wholesale and retail trade (motor vehicles and motorcycles, agricultural raw materials and animals, household goods, information and communication equipment, machinery, equipment and accessories, food and beverages, motor fuels, specialized goods, non-store retailing, stands and markets, etc.) will be considered unacceptable.
In case it involves own production and retail/wholesale trade of self-produced goods, the previous provision does not apply. Although certain activities are restricted for application and use of non-refundable financial support, participation in entrepreneurial training will be allowed. Additionally, employees of the Employment Service, City Administration, and members of their immediate families, as well as beneficiaries of the YEP/IMPAKT incubator of business ideas who have been granted non-refundable financial support in previous years, are ineligible to participate in the Program.
